Think of DSP as the super-smart toolkit for digital sound. Instead of fiddling with physical wires and knobs like in the old days of analog audio, DSP uses powerful algorithms and computer processing to tweak, enhance, and transform sound waves. It’s the science and art of taking raw audio data – those little digital bits that represent sound – and making it sound exactly how we want it to. Whether it’s making a singer’s voice shine, removing that annoying background hum, or creating futuristic robotic voices, DSP is the invisible force making it all happen.

Leveraging Existing Software
Many software programs are built on DSP principles and offer user-friendly interfaces. For anyone interested in audio production, Digital Audio Workstations (DAWs) are the place to be. Software like Audacity (which is free and open-source!), GarageBand (for Apple users), or more professional options like Ableton Live, Logic Pro, or Pro Tools, all utilize DSP extensively. By simply experimenting with the built-in effects – like EQ to boost bass or cut treble, adding reverb to create a sense of space, or using compression to even out volume levels – you’re essentially performing DSP!
Pro Tip: Don't be afraid to just play around! Load up a track, add an effect, and listen to the difference. Many DAWs offer presets that can give you a starting point. Once you hear the effect, you can then try to understand what the parameters are actually doing to the sound.

Dipping Your Toes into Coding (Optional, but highly rewarding!)
If you have even a little bit of interest in programming, you can take your DSP journey to the next level. Languages like Python have fantastic libraries that make DSP accessible. Libraries such as NumPy and SciPy are fundamental for numerical operations, and for audio-specific tasks, you can explore libraries like LibROSA or PyAudio.

What does this look like? You could write a simple script to read an audio file, apply a filter (like a basic low-pass filter to remove high-pitched noise), and then save the modified audio. This hands-on coding experience allows you to truly understand the algorithms at play.
